Output 62a0e77ceb002678a6da2d6d28b89b15069d39e583d3c295d55e0e003368ac66:0

value
664320218
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 da19081ae52fb8ff0f74f9e8857cfc6833e0b2ab OP_EQUALVERIFY OP_CHECKSIG
address
1LtCJ3roJc3x86CFVCkkfKuMQ5mvdL8Vzp
transaction
62a0e77ceb002678a6da2d6d28b89b15069d39e583d3c295d55e0e003368ac66
confirmations
488634
spent
true